LOCATION: 417 Ocean Park Blvd is located at the corner of 4th Street in the Ocean Park neighborhood of Santa Monica. The property is two blocks from Main Street’s vibrant retail, cultural, and entertainment amenities. It is walking distance to the beach, the Santa Monica Pier, and Venice. PROPERTY DESCRIPTION: This luxury apartment property was redeveloped in 2007 in charming Cape Cod style. A secured entry leads to the landscaped courtyard with individual entrances to each of the six townhomes and one bungalow. Each unit is designed with premium finishes and appliances; including washer/dryer, stainless steel appliances, granite countertops, hardwood floors, and crown moldings. In addition, there are private patios, balconies, and roof decks with views of the Pacific Ocean and Santa Monica. There is garage parking for five cars, and four additional uncovered parking spaces. Neighborhood Description Santa Monica is a coastal city in western Los Angeles County, California, USA. Situated on Santa Monica Bay of the Pacific Ocean, it is completely surrounded by the City of Los Angeles — Pacific Palisades and Brentwood on the north, West Los Angeles and Mar Vista on the east, and Venice on the south. The Census Bureau 2006 population estimate for Santa Monica is 88,050, while a 2007 estimate from the California State Department of Finance places the population at 91,124.[1][2] Santa Monica is named for Saint Monica of Hippo because the area on which the city is now located was first visited by Spaniards on her feast day. In the skateboard and surfing communities, Santa Monica's Ocean Park neighborhood and adjacent parts of Venice are sometimes called Dogtown. Because of its agreeable weather, Santa Monica had become a famed resort town by the early 20th century. The city has experienced a boom since the late 1980s through the revitalization of its downtown core with significant job growth and increased tourism.
